Comprehending ADHD in AdultsBefore diving into treatment choices, it is vital to comprehend how ADHD provides in grownups. Signs can include:
- Inattention: Difficulty focusing, organizing jobs, and following through on jobs.
- Hyperactivity: Though it might diminish in time, some grownups may still exhibit uneasyness and an inability to relax.
- Impulsivity: Making rash decisions without thinking about the repercussions can impact personal and expert relationships.
These symptoms can result in challenges in different domains of life, such as work, relationships, and daily responsibilities. Acknowledging Treatment For ADHD and looking for suitable treatment is essential for grownups who experience these challenges.
Treatment Options for Adults with ADHD1. Medications
Medications are frequently one of the very first lines of treatment for adult ADHD. They can help increase attention, focus, and impulse control. The 2 primary classifications of medications include stimulants and non-stimulants.
Medication TypeExamplesMechanism of ActionCommon Side EffectsStimulants- Methylphenidate (Ritalin, Concerta)- Amphetamines (Adderall, Vyvanse)Increase dopamine and norepinephrine in the brainInsomnia, decreased cravings, stress and anxietyNon-Stimulants- Atomoxetine (Strattera)
- Guanfacine (Intuniv)Selectively hinder norepinephrine reuptakeFatigue, indigestion, mood swings
2. Psychiatric therapy
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) is especially reliable for grownups with ADHD. It assists people identify unfavorable idea patterns and establish coping techniques.
Advantages of Psychotherapy:
- Enhances self-awareness.
- Improves organizational abilities.
- Assists with emotional policy.
- Addresses co-occurring concerns like anxiety or anxiety.
3. Lifestyle Changes
Implementing certain lifestyle modifications can substantially improve ADHD signs. Here's a list of actionable modifications that adults can make:
A. Diet and Nutrition
- Consume Balanced Meals: Include proteins, healthy fats, and entire grains.
- Limitation Sugar and Caffeine: These can intensify symptoms.
B. Regular Physical Activity
- Workout Regularly: Aim for at least 30 minutes of moderate workout most days of the week.
C. Sleep Hygiene
- Establish a Routine: Go to bed and wake up at the same time each day.
- Limit Screen Time Before Bed: This can assist improve sleep quality.
D. Mindfulness and Relaxation Techniques
- Practice Mindfulness: Yoga, meditation, and deep-breathing workouts can help in reducing impulsivity and enhance focus.
